What to do in Northeast Missouri, Missouri, United States of America
Northeast Missouri boasts of several scenic destinations and tourist sites for visitors looking to explore the best of the Midwest. From historic buildings to stunning natural landscapes, there is something for everyone in this region of Missouri. Here are the top tourist attractions in Northeast Missouri, Missouri, United States of America.
1. Mark Twain Boyhood Home and Museum- Hannibal, Missouri
The Mark Twain Boyhood Home and Museum offers visitors a glimpse into the life of famous American author Mark Twain, and his early years in Hannibal, Missouri. The museum is home to several artifacts, including Twain's original manuscript for The Adventures of Tom Sawyer, and visitors can tour the author's childhood home and see where he grew up.
2. Thousand Hills State Park – Kirksville, Missouri
Located around Forest Lake, Thousand Hills State Park offers visitors access to thousands of acres of wilderness and recreational activities. Visitors can hike the park's many trails, camp, fish, and even play a round of golf at the park's golf course. There are also several picnic areas with great views of the lake.

4. Union Covered Bridge – Monroe City, Missouri
The Union Covered Bridge is one of Missouri's oldest covered bridges, and it is listed on the National Register of Historic Places. The bridge is a popular spot for visitors interested in history and architecture alike, and it offers great photo opportunities.
5. Wakonda State Park – La Grange, Missouri
Wakonda State Park is a picturesque park that sits on over 2000 acres of forested hills, valleys, and meadows. The park offers visitors a chance to hike the many nature trails, fish in the lake, and swim at the beach. Visitors can also enjoy a picnic or grill outdoors.
